Gold has turned into money for Costco , where yellow metal sales begun last year have turned into a cash cow for the big-box retailer. In fact, sales are so brisk that analysts at Wells Fargo expect revenue "may now be running at" $100 million to $200 million a month, a rapid acceleration since bullion hit the warehouse club late in the summer of 2023. "The accelerating frequency of Reddit posts, quick on-line sell-outs of product, and COST's robust monthly eComm sales suggests a sharp uptick in momentum since the launch." Costco is selling 1-ounce bars made of nearly pure 24-karat gold. The government is on pace for a $2 trillion deficit this year, adding to a total debt load that has surpassed $34.6 trillion.

A SpaceX Falcon Heavy rocket launches on its mission with a classified payload for the U.S. Space Force at Cape Canaveral, Florida, on Nov. 1, 2022. The U.S. Space Force assigned 21 rocket launches to SpaceX and United Launch Alliance, worth about $2.5 billion in total, the military branch told CNBC. Space Force expanded the NSSL Phase 2 program significantly since naming SpaceX and ULA as its two launch providers in 2020. Space Force had previously announced that of mission assignments, 60% would go to ULA and 40% to SpaceX. The final Phase 2 assignments come as Space Force prepares to ramp up the NSSL program even further with Phase 3.

A big shift in consumer demand is coming as global population growth slows, and that means companies need to respond with more active approaches to generate outperformance, according to Evercore ISI. Historically, booming population growth, globalization and industrialization have supported economic growth, Julian Emanuel, the firm's senior managing director, wrote in an April 5 note. "Companies with higher value-added services and better quality will likely better capture market share than those relying solely on volume growth." "Consumer companies that focus on 'trade-up' categories and premiumization could benefit as middle-income discretionary spend continues to rise," Emanuel said. Meanwhile, McDonald's top six markets — including the U.S., U.K. and France — are all experiencing slowing population growth.

Gross margin Costco shareholders will be looking for an improvement to its gross profit margin, or the percentage of revenue that's left over after subtracting the costs of producing its goods. Costco's gross margin has been lower over the past several quarters due to inflationary pressures like higher freight and labor costs, as well as supply chain disruptions. Sales growth Costco last week said total company core sales for November grew by of 5.3% , well below the the 8.5% growth predicted by analysts. While Costco's sales growth has come under pressure, revenue is still growing, albeit at a slower pace. Importantly, we would like to see an improvement in Costco's gross margin, which could bolster the stock price.

Wells Fargo downgraded Club holding Costco (COST) in a rare move Monday, citing "brewing headwinds" to the wholesale retailer's growth momentum. Wells Fargo also lowered its price target for Costco to $490 a share from $600 a share. But this year, as life has returned to some level of normalcy for many Americans, Costco's membership-only retail business could see sales come under pressure if demand is softer, Wells Fargo said. Wells Fargo also cited expected easing in fuel margins at the retailer, which sells gasoline, and potential currency headwinds. The Club take We think Wells Fargo's analysis on Costco underappreciates the full value of its business model and does not change our view that Costco is a market leader in the retail space.
